📖 Hebrews 10:26-27 (ESV)
26 For if we go on sinning deliberately after receiving the knowledge of the truth, there no longer remains a sacrifice for sins, 27 but a fearful expectation of judgment, and a fury of fire that will consume the adversaries.

📘Pastor's Note:
Professing Christ yet continuing in deliberate, willful sin is an indicator of a heart that hasn’t truly been regenerated. That person should have a fearful expectation of judgment. The writer of Hebrews has been laying out how Christ is absolutely superior in every way. He is superior to angels. He is superior to the Levitical priesthood. He is the superior sacrifice. To truly know Him as such should move our lives into the direction of holiness. Of course this doesn’t mean we will be sinless but it does mean that our lives shouldn’t be marked by deliberate, willful sin. Can we all agree that it is one thing to stumble into sin then repent from it. It’s a whole another thing to absolutely know what’s right and wrong and deliberately choose to walk wrongly against the commands of God. Reminds me of Paul’s words in Romans 6:1, “shall we go on sinning so that grace may abound? Absolutely not!” Have a blessed day walking rightly and obediently with the Lord.
